Debido a su enorme importancia, en este art\u00edculo se analiza qu\u00e9 son y cu\u00e1les son sus funciones principales.<\/span><\/p>\n<h2><span style=\"font-weight: 400;\">Conociendo los interruptores termomagn\u00e9ticos<\/span><\/h2>\n<p><span style=\"font-weight: 400;\">Este tipo de interruptores son dispositivos que cumplen una funci\u00f3n esencial para proteger los circuitos el\u00e9ctricos. El motivo fundamental es que tienen la capacidad de <\/span><b>interrumpir la corriente<\/b><span style=\"font-weight: 400;\">, m\u00e1s concretamente lo hacen cuando se detectan situaciones an\u00f3malas como, por ejemplo, las habituales sobrecargas o los cortocircuitos.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">El dise\u00f1o combina dos mecanismos de protecci\u00f3n que merece la pena resaltar:<\/span><\/p>\n<ul>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><b>Mecanismo t\u00e9rmico<\/b><span style=\"font-weight: 400;\">. El funcionamiento es a trav\u00e9s de una l\u00e1mina fabricada con dos tipos de metales que, cuando hay una sobrecarga prologanda en el tiempo, se deforma a ra\u00edz del calor que se genera. En otras palabras, cuando la temperatura aumenta a un nivel de seguridad est\u00e1ndar, el interruptor se acciona y, por lo tanto, se corta el suministro el\u00e9ctrico, evitando as\u00ed cualquier tipo de da\u00f1o en los equipos que se hayan conectado.<\/span><\/li>\n<li style=\"font-weight: 400;\" aria-level=\"1\"><b>Mecanismo magn\u00e9tico<\/b><span style=\"font-weight: 400;\">. Es el m\u00e1s eficaz porque responde de inmediato ante los cortocircuitos. Funciona a trav\u00e9s de una corriente exccesiva que activa un tipo de electroim\u00e1n que, a su vez, desconecta el circuito en cuesti\u00f3n de segundos.<\/span><\/li>\n<\/ul>\n<p>&nbsp;<\/p>\n<h2><span style=\"font-weight: 400;\">Principales usos del interruptor termomagn\u00e9tico<\/span><\/h2>\n<p><span style=\"font-weight: 400;\">Los usos del interruptor termomagn\u00e9tico son muy amplios y variados y, adem\u00e1s, abarcan a numerosos sectores. Esto es debido a su gran capacidad para hacer frente a las sobrecargas y a los cortocircuitos sobrevenidos.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">El uso m\u00e1s com\u00fan se concentra en las <\/span><b>instalaciones residenciales<\/b><span style=\"font-weight: 400;\">, es decir, en las viviendas. En la pr\u00e1ctica, se pueden encontrar en los cuadros el\u00e9ctricos individuales de cada casa. De esta forma, se protege la instalaci\u00f3n de <\/span><a href=\"https:\/\/www.endesa.com\/es\/blog\/blog-de-endesa\/luz\/detectar-averia-electrica\"><span style=\"font-weight: 400;\">fallos el\u00e9ctricos<\/span><\/a><span style=\"font-weight: 400;\"> y, por consiguiente, de da\u00f1os en electrodom\u00e9sticos y de posibles incendios. Por ello, es un elemento totalmente indispensable en cualquier hogar.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Por otro lado, tambi\u00e9n es muy utilizado en <\/span><b>oficinas y peque\u00f1as empresas<\/b><span style=\"font-weight: 400;\">. La raz\u00f3n es que garantiza la seguridad de tipo el\u00e9ctrico en edificios que, a su vez, disponen de numerosos equipos electr\u00f3nicos (iluminaci\u00f3n, ordenadores, servidores de datos, etc.) con el consiguiente riesgo que conllevan.\u00a0<\/span><\/p>\n<p><span style=\"font-weight: 400;\">No obstante, es en el sector industrial donde m\u00e1s uso se hace de los <\/span><b>interruptores termomagn\u00e9ticos<\/b><span style=\"font-weight: 400;\">. Por ejemplo, est\u00e1n incorporados en la maquinaria pesada, as\u00ed como en los sistemas de automatizaci\u00f3n y paneles de control. Estos dispositivos cumplen un papel crucial, ya que evitan paradas de producci\u00f3n o aver\u00edas de alto coste en los equipos que hacen posible la actividad.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">Por otra parte, tambi\u00e9n es importante mencionar l<\/span><b>a industria del transporte y las telecomunicaciones<\/b><span style=\"font-weight: 400;\">. Con los interruptores de este tipo tambi\u00e9n se protegen los sistemas de se\u00f1alizaci\u00f3n, los ascensores y las numerosas redes de comunicaci\u00f3n. La consecuencia de su aplicaci\u00f3n es el mantenimiento de la continuidad operativa y la prevenci\u00f3n de los fallos el\u00e9ctricos.<\/span><\/p>\n<p><span style=\"font-weight: 400;\">\u00bfEn busca de<\/span><b> interruptores termomagn\u00e9ticos<\/b><span style=\"font-weight: 400;\">?<\/span> <span style=\"font-weight: 400;\">Navegar por nuestro cat\u00e1logo permite comprender la vasta variedad de tipos que existen en el mercado actual.
